Common Garage Door Installation Problems We See in Ambridge Homes
- Narrow openings that don’t accept modern standard widths. The 8-foot garage doors common in Ambridge’s 1910s-1940s housing stock require either custom-width panels or structural modification of the opening. We measure precisely and explain both paths before you commit.
- Low headroom clearances that prevent standard torsion-spring installation. Many Ambridge garages have less than 12 inches of headroom above the opening. Standard torsion-spring systems need more. We carry low-headroom conversion kits and quick-turn brackets specifically for these situations.
- Corroded hardware from persistent valley humidity and river fog. Ambridge’s location in the Ohio River valley means metal components face year-round moisture. We specify galvanized or powder-coated springs, cables, and brackets on every installation, not bare steel that will rust within two seasons.
- Aging timber framing that won’t support modern door weight. Century-old wood headers and jambs in Ambridge garages often show rot or insect damage. We inspect thoroughly and state any needed repairs in writing before the door goes up.
Pricing for Garage Door Installation in Ambridge, PA
A typical new door installation in Ambridge runs $825-$2,595 depending on size, material, and any structural modification needed. Single car doors on standard openings fall at the lower end. Custom widths, wood construction, or double car doors push toward the higher range.
What affects your specific cost: the width and height of your opening, whether the existing header and jambs are sound, whether low-headroom hardware is required, your choice of steel, wood, or composite panel, and whether you add an opener at the same time.
